Resolution of Disputes <br />All claims, disputes and other matters in controversy arising out of or in any way related to this agreement will be <br />submitted to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) before and as a condition precedent to other remedies provided by <br />law. If and to the extent we have agreed on methods for resolving such disputes, then such methods will be set forth in <br />the "Alternative Dispute Resolution Agreement" which, if attached. is incorporated into and made a part of this agree- <br />ment. If no specific ADR procedures are set forth in the agreement, then it shall be understood that the parties shall <br />submit disputes to mediation as a condition precedent to litigation. <br />If a dispute at law arises from matters related to the services provided under this agreement and that dispute requires <br />litigation instead of ADR as provided above, then: <br />1) the claim will be brought and tried in the judicial jurisdiction of the court where our principal place of <br />business is located and the client waives the right to remove the action to any other judicial jurisdiction, and <br />2) the prevailing party will be entitled to recover all reasonable costs incurred, including staff time, court <br />costs, attorney's fees, and other claim -related expenses. <br />IX. Termination <br />This agreement maybe terminated by either party upon seven (7) days written notice in the event of substantial failure <br />by the other party to perform in accordance with the terms hereof. Such termination shall not be effective if that <br />substantial failure has been remedied before expiration of the period specified in the written notice. In the event of <br />termination, we shall be paid for services performed to the termination notice date plus reasonable termination <br />expenses. <br />In the event of termination, or suspension for more than three (3) months. prior to completion of all reports contem- <br />plated by this agreement, we may complete such analyses and records as are necessary to complete our tiles and may <br />also complete a report on the services performed to the date of notice of termination or suspension. The expenses of <br />termination or suspension shall include all our direct costs in completing such analyses, records and reports. <br />X. Limitation of Liability <br />The Client recognizes the inhprent risks connected with construction and the potential for variations in subsurface <br />conditions. <br />In performing its professional services. GME will use not less than that degree of care and skill ordinarily exercised, <br />under similar circumstances, by members of its profession practicing in the same or similar locality. No other warranty, <br />express or implied, is made or intended by the proposal for consulting services or by furnishing oral or written reports of <br />the finding made, and this statement may not be modified except in writing by authorized signature. <br />In the event that GME would be held liable for damage due to professional negligence, such liability will be limited to an <br />amount not to exceed S20,000 or the fee, whichever is greater. In the event that Client does not wish to limit GME's <br />professional liability, GME agrees to waive this limitation upon written notice from the Client received within five (5) <br />days after the sate this agreement is fully executed, and the Client agrees to pay an additional consideration equivalent <br />to ten percent (10%) of the total fee, said consideration to be called "Waiver of Limitation of Professional Liability <br />Charge." This charge will in no way be construed as being a charge for insurance of any type but will be increased <br />consideration for greater risk involved in performing work forwhich there is no limitation of liability. <br />Further, Client agrees to notify any contractor or subcontractor who may perform work in connection with any design, <br />report or study prepared by GME of such limitation of professional liability, and to require as a condition to their <br />performing then work, a like indemnity or limitation on their part as against GME. In the event the Client fails to obtain a <br />like limitation of liability, client agrees to indemnity GME for any excess liability to any third person. <br />Under no circumstances shall GME be liable for extra costs or other consequences due to "changed conditions" or for <br />costs related to the failure of others to install materials or perform work in accordancewith the plans and specifications. <br />XII.
